Choosing the Ideal Window Solutions for the Local Petersburg Climate

Because of Petersburg's weather conditions including humid summers, freeze-thaw winters, and coastal wind-driven rain, it's essential to choose window materials that provide the best combination of heat management, water protection, and strength. Choose fiberglass or composite frames to provide consistent performance and reduced expansion; use uPVC specifically when properly strengthened and tested for -20°F cycles. For coastal installations, utilize aluminum-clad wood or marine-grade aluminum with protective finishes to minimize corrosion. Require factory-applied sealants, protective or treated fasteners, and ASTM E2112-compliant flashing.

Glass panels need to be safety-rated on exposed facades and double-strength in other areas. Opt for insulated glass units with temperature-resistant spacers and desiccant packs to minimize condensation risk. Install continuous edge gaskets, moisture barriers with drainage systems, and bug-resistant mesh in rust-resistant framing. Confirm DP/PG ratings conforming to area wind specifications.

A Guide to Window Styles

Although visual appeal matters, pick window types that also meet Petersburg's environmental needs, construction regulations, and your home's architectural style. Select double-hung windows for traditional facades and simple maintenance; their slim profiles complement historic preservation while meeting required egress measurements. Casement styles deliver excellent air sealing and harness prevailing breezes-perfect for energy efficiency goals and bedroom egress standards. Awnings shield against rain while providing air circulation below. Picture windows optimize natural light and views; combine them with operational styles to preserve natural ventilation as required by code.

When dealing with bigger spaces, sliders provide minimal clearance requirements and effective drainage solutions. Bay and bow assemblies increase natural light and exterior aesthetics; confirm adequate support structure and protective glazing where required. Specialty shapes reinforce design intent. To control street noise, select laminated double-pane glass to enhance sound isolation while maintaining clear views.

Materials and Their Impact on Frames

Frame material choice determines durability, energy metrics, maintenance demands, and visual appeal. Consider materials such as aluminum, fiberglass, vinyl, wood, and composites based on Petersburg's climate and building regulations. Thermally enhanced aluminum with a Thermal break minimizes thermal conductivity while preserving slim sightlines. Fiberglass delivers exceptional strength, reduced expansion, and excellent U-factor ratings. Premium vinyl decreases maintenance demands, but confirm appropriate structural ratings and reinforced meeting rails for wide spans. Wood-clad frames with engineered cores provide traditional profiles with enhanced exterior longevity. Composites blend fiber and polymer for durable, airtight installations. Be sure to indicate DP/PG ratings, air/water infiltration limits, and NFRC-certified values. Consider sustainable frames to achieve sustainability targets without compromising structural or energy performance.

Understanding the Installation Process

Prior to the crew's arrival, you'll get a finalized schedule, scope, and product list, following which the team will perform a site walkthrough to verify rough openings, access, and safety requirements. You will examine entry paths, utilities, and staging. Installation crews secure interiors with precise protective covering installation and dust barriers, then establishing temporary ventilation to control particulates. Crews carefully remove existing frames and sashes, assess substrate integrity, and correct rot or out-of-square conditions.

New units are carefully positioned and dry-fit, shimmed to ensure plumb, level, and square, then securely fastened according to manufacturer specifications. Weather protection begins with integrated pan, jamb, and head flashing components with the moisture barrier. Seams are carefully filled using quality sealants with proper backing. Final checks verify operability, drainage systems, and aesthetic alignment. Installation of interior trim, insulation, and hardware is finalized, followed by thorough surface cleaning and debris removal. We provide complete operating guidance and warranty materials.

Installation Day Preparation Guide

Once your installation date is set, get your work areas to allow crews to operate safely and efficiently. Maintain 4-6 feet of clear space around windows. Take down window coverings, sensors, and mounting hardware. Label each room and window location to match your contract. Ensure access to grounded power outlets for tools and cleaning equipment. Verify adequate parking and a clear path from truck to entry.

Safeguard your belongings by covering nearby furniture, electronics, and floors with drop cloths or plastic sheeting. Transfer breakable belongings to another area. Ensure pet safety by securing them in kennels or restricting them to sealed rooms, away from exits and work areas.

Disable safety systems linked to windows, and confirm alarm bypass procedures with your provider. Establish a staging zone for supplies. Double-check start time, site manager, and communication protocol.

Post-Installation Care and Maintenance Tips

Once the installation is done, inspect operation and maintain finishes to preserve your warranty and energy ratings. Test each sash and lock to ensure smooth operation, proper fitting, and consistent spacing. Inspect weatherstripping alignment, window frame connection, and verify weep holes are clear. Clean all window surfaces with non-abrasive cleaners; avoid harsh solvents that could harm window seals.

Conduct biannual inspections. In spring and fall, confirm that fasteners are secure, exterior sealing is intact, and flashing effectively directs water. Re-caulk openings larger than hairline width using a suitable ASTM C920 sealant. Inspect the edges of insulated glass for signs of fogging signaling compromised seals.

Use hardware lubrication every 12 months on moving hardware components with a silicone spray; avoid petroleum with vinyl. Maintain clean tracks, adjust screens, and maintain interior humidity (between 30 and 50 percent) to reduce condensation.

Key Indicators Your Windows Need Replacement

Although warranties matter, it's essential to recognize when it's time to replace your windows. Look out for persistent drafts near window frames and sashes, pointing to failed weatherstripping or warped parts. Look for condensation between glass panes, strong evidence of compromised insulation. Observe glazing status for damage, breaks, or clouding that compromises clarity and protection. Smooth operation is essential: when sashes jam, locks fail, or won't hold position, operating parts are compromised. Check frames for deterioration, decay, or rust; frame strength is essential. Growing energy expenses may suggest irreparable thermal losses. If maintenance won't achieve performance targets, replacement is necessary to improve efficiency and comfort levels.
